WHO ARE WE?

SAACA was established as a need for animals with cancer. As the 4th in the world SAACA will fill the gap for the animals with cancer in Southern Africa. Cancer has always been seen as a human illness, but little does everybody know that animals are diagnosed and die of cancer as humans do. In one study, 45% of the dogs that reached 10 years of age or older died of cancer.

SAACA is the first organisation in Africa that will focus on cancer and animals. SAACA’s main objectives are working with Onderstepoort as a research institute. Secondly to do sterilization in rural areas and to educate the public on the topic. SAACA is so excited to have taken hands with the faculty of Veterinary Science, University of Pretoria, who will be conducting the research of animals with cancer.

UP & SAACA LAUNCH ONCOLOGY CENTRE FOR ANIMAL TREATMENT AND RESEARCH

The University of Pretoria’s (UP) Faculty of Veterinary Science and the Southern Africa Animal Cancer Association (SAACA) have teamed up to create an oncology centre for clinical cases and research in animals.

At the end of 2020, founder and CEO of SAACA Munnik Marais approached the faculty with a proposal to join forces. Having spent many years fundraising for the Cancer Association of South Africa (CANSA), Marais wanted to create awareness of cancer in animals and encourage treatment and research. To achieve this goal, SAACA was created.

Dr Paolo Pazzi, Section Head of Small Animal Medicine at UP, heads the research aspect of the oncology centre. “The goal of this collaboration is to increase the faculty’s capacity to treat cancer in animals,” he said. “This will result in an increase in research in this field. It will allow for earlier diagnosis of cancer and a wider spectrum of effective treatment options for animals.”
